Best Scents for Amorous Evenings

When planning a romantic evening, the right fragrance can establish the atmosphere and create an enchanting atmosphere. Think about selecting a scent that evokes intimacy and warmth. A classic option like Chanel Coco Mademoiselle offers a blend of citrus and floral notes, excellent for a sophisticated vibe. If you prefer something more sensual, try Yves Saint Laurent Black Opium, with its rich coffee and vanilla undertones that'll make you feel irresistible. For a fresh yet romantic touch, consider Marc Jacobs Daisy, which combines fruity and floral elements that are inviting and playful. No matter what you pick, make sure it complements your personality and enhances the magical connection you share, leaving a lasting impression on your special evening.

Energizing Scents to Keep You Energized at Work

Picking the right fragrance can substantially boost your energy and focus at work, especially during those long hours. Go with scents with citrus notes like lemon or bergamot; they're energizing and can elevate your mood. Fresh, green fragrances with hints of mint or basil can also keep your senses attentive and refreshed.

Think about a light floral fragrance, such as jasmine or lavender, which can establish a calming yet energizing atmosphere. Remember to apply your fragrance with subtlety; it's about elevating your surroundings, not overpowering it.

Choose Matching Scents

Picking complementary scents can enhance your fragrance game, making it more customized and special. To start, pick a base scent that resonates with you, like a rich vanilla or crisp citrus. Then, choose a contrasting note to layer on top, such as botanical or aromatic tones. This combination creates depth and complexity.

When you're layering, start with the base scent first and give it time to dry before adding the top note. This enables the fragrances blend harmoniously. Consider the occasion: lighter scents are perfect for daytime, while richer ones are wonderful for evening events. Don't be afraid to experiment—sample different pairings until you find your signature blend. With practice, layering can truly transform your fragrance experience and reflect your distinctive character.

Consider Seasonal-Based Notes

As you delve into the art of fragrance layering, thinking about seasonal notes can tremendously enhance your scent experience. In spring, opt for floral and fruity notes that evoke freshness, for example jasmine or pear. Layer these with lighter bases such as musk for a fresh feel. Summer beckons vibrant citrus and aquatic scents; think about blending grapefruit with a hint of coconut for a tropical vibe. As autumn approaches, warm spices and earthy notes such as sandalwood can create a cozy atmosphere—try pairing cinnamon with amber. Winter is excellent for rich, deep scents; layer oud with vanilla to surround yourself with warmth. By aligning your fragrances with the seasons, you'll compose unique and captivating combinations that reflect the mood of the moment.

Tips for Selecting the Perfect Fragrance for You

What's the best way to find the perfect fragrance that truly reflects your personality? First, consider your lifestyle and preferences. Reflect on the scents you naturally gravitate towards—fruity, floral, or woody. After that, sample different fragrances on your skin, as they can smell different on you than in the bottle. Allow each scent time to develop; the top notes may fade, revealing deeper notes that might resonate with you. Don't hesitate to seek feedback from friends, but trust your instincts. Furthermore, consider the occasion; lighter scents work well for daytime, while richer, bolder fragrances are great for evenings. Ultimately, remember that your fragrance is an extension of you, so choose one that makes you feel genuine and self-confident.

How Do I Store My Fragrances to Maintain Their Quality?

Store your fragrances in a cool, dark place away from sunlight and heat. Store them in an upright position in their original bottles, and avoid frequent temperature fluctuations. This'll help preserve their quality and extend their scent.
